At the initial stage of academic learning and development is primary education. Often preceded by early childhood education or preschool, children continue to improve their physical abilities and mastery along with discover standard scholastic skills such as literacy, composing and maths. These skills are essential as they shape the premise for all long term learning. Primary education also assists kids to establish important routines such as self-control and cooperation, alongside emotional regulation. Through continuous interactions with both teachers and classmates, students will get to know essential life skills such as collaborating with other people and complying with rules. In addition, kids start to develop their self-confidence as they reach new turning points in learning and getting feedback from other people. These beginning stages of education assist the advancement of both scholarly skills and personality advancement.
